pycharm智能缩进
时间: 2023-10-30 12:03:56 浏览: 309
PyCharm是一款功能强大的Python集成开发环境(IDE),它提供了智能缩进功能。智能缩进是指PyCharm会自动根据代码的结构和语法规则来调整缩进,使代码看起来更加清晰和易读。
在PyCharm中,默认情况下,你可以通过按下Tab键来进行缩进。当你输入冒号(:)后,PyCharm会自动缩进到适当的位置。而且,如果你在一个已经有缩进的行上按下回车键,新行会自动缩进到与上一行相同的位置。
此外,PyCharm还提供了自动调整缩进的功能。你可以在编辑器中选中一段代码,然后按下Ctrl+Alt+L(或者选择菜单栏中的"Code" -> "Reformat Code")来自动调整代码的缩进。
总之,PyCharm的智能缩进功能可以帮助你更高效地编写Python代码,并且确保代码的可读性和一致性。
相关问题
PyCharm智能对齐快捷键
PyCharm是一款常用的Python集成开发环境(IDE),它提供了许多快捷键,以帮助您更高效地编写代码。以下是PyCharm中常用的智能对齐快捷键:
1. `Tab`键:自动缩进下一行,并在需要时自动添加额外的缩进。
2. `Shift+Tab`键:将当前行向左缩进。
3. `Ctrl+Alt+L`(Windows/Linux)或`Cmd+Option+L`(Mac):对整个文件或选定的代码块执行智能缩进和格式化。
4. `Ctrl+Alt+I`(Windows/Linux)或`Cmd+Option+I`(Mac):在选定的代码块中执行智能缩进和格式化。
5. `Ctrl+Alt+O`(Windows/Linux)或`Cmd+Option+O`(Mac):优化导入语句,并按字母顺序排列它们。
这些快捷键可以帮助您更快地编写Python代码,并使您的代码更易于阅读和维护。
PyCharm快捷排版
PyCharm是一款功能强大的集成开发环境(IDE),它提供了许多快捷排版的功能,可以帮助开发者提高编码效率和代码质量。以下是PyCharm中常用的快捷排版功能:
1. 代码格式化:PyCharm可以自动对代码进行格式化,使其符合PEP 8编码规范。你可以使用快捷键Ctrl + Alt + L(Windows/Linux)或Cmd + Option + L(Mac)来格式化选中的代码块或整个文件。
2. 代码折叠:PyCharm可以将代码块折叠起来,以便更好地组织和浏览代码。你可以使用快捷键Ctrl + .(Windows/Linux)或Cmd + .(Mac)来折叠或展开选中的代码块。
3. 自动缩进:PyCharm会自动根据代码的层次结构进行缩进,使代码更易读。你可以使用快捷键Tab来进行缩进,使用Shift + Tab来取消缩进。
4. 自动补全:PyCharm提供了智能的代码补全功能,可以根据上下文自动提示代码。你可以使用快捷键Ctrl + Space来触发代码补全。
5. 代码导入优化:PyCharm可以自动优化和管理代码中的导入语句。你可以使用快捷键Ctrl + Alt + O(Windows/Linux)或Cmd + Option + O(Mac)来优化导入语句。
6. 代码重构:PyCharm提供了多种代码重构功能,可以帮助你改进代码的结构和设计。例如,你可以使用快捷键Shift + F6来重命名变量或函数。
7. 代码注释:PyCharm可以自动生成代码注释,并提供了快捷键Ctrl + /(Windows/Linux)或Cmd + /(Mac)来快速注释或取消注释选中的代码行。
以上是PyCharm中常用的快捷排版功能,它们可以帮助你更高效地编写和管理Python代码。
阅读全文